If you are a techie, you must be aware of the importance of a cyber security testing company. If you are someone who does not know much about them, this article will make sure that you are aware of everything important related to cyber security testing companies. Every software or application when developed needs an extra layer of security and protection. These companies are that layer of security making sure every security functionality and feature is working just as planned keeping threats at one hand’s distance. So, now, you are aware of the importance of these companies but do you know when these services are needed? Are you interested to know when a software company hires a cyber security testing company to perform analysis and tests? If the answer is yes, we have gathered some scenarios where it is important for a company to have its software analyzed and tested for security. Check for Vulnerabilities Once the software has been developed, it is a good practice to check for possible vulnerabilities. Every penetration testing company runs different test cases as suggested by the security strategy to discover all present vulnerabilities. This helps developers know more about loopholes and devise ways to cover them. Discover System’s Weaknesses No software is fully secured and safe until it has been put into real-time testing by inducing real-life situations and the environment. Pen testing companies take every software and test every aspect of its security including functionalities, features, and network. The final report suggests changes for the developers to follow. Hacking-Proof System Hackers are always trying to unlock different software so they can access to sensitive information and hurt a brand and its customers. Security testing is crucial to discover all the open doors and close them to avoid any chances of hackers coming in. Meet Security Guidelines Every company either producing or using software has to meet a certain set of guidelines designed and approved by international boards. Following these guidelines ensure that your system is fully secure from any sort of unwanted access. Risk Assessment Even though organizations spend money on making sure no unauthorized person can get in their systems but they still plan for the times when someone actually gains access. For this purpose, they get their software’s security checked by a cyber security testing company so they can be made aware of all low, medium, and high risks. Conclusion In short, cybersecurity testing companies ensure the safety of software, system, applications, businesses, and users as well. They keep away hackers and cybercriminals away from sensitive information so people can live in peace. Without the services of these companies, it would be easier for cybercriminals to gain access and keep it alive without people being aware of it and hurt more than just a person. There are multiple scenarios when an organization might seek help from the penetration companies. We have only discussed a couple of cases with you. We believe you have some scenarios to share with us as well! Let us know your thoughts in the comments below.